+/* FIXME: This won't hold up for the future. Even if it works across
+ different versions of zlib, if the compression rate is ever changed
+ this test will fail. */
+
+/* TODO: Replace with a proper stream comparison and put it in io.c? */
+static bool streams_eq(struct stream *a, struct stream *b) {
+ if (a->len != b->len)
+ return false;
+ for (unsigned long i = 0; i < a->len; i++) {
+ if (a->_start[i] != b->_start[i])
+ return false;
+ }
+ return true;
+}
+
+
+char *test_compress(void) {
+ struct stream *s = stream_from_file("test/vectors/test.png");
+ struct stream *expected = stream_from_file("test/vectors/test.bin");
+ mu_assert("Could not open test vectors", s != NULL && expected != NULL);
+
+ struct stream *res = stream_deflate(s, s->len);
+ mu_assert("Expected compression not met", streams_eq(res, expected));
+
+ stream_free(s);
+ stream_free(expected);
+ stream_free(res);
+ return NULL;
+}
+
+
+char *test_decompress(void) {
+ struct stream *s = stream_from_file("test/vectors/test.bin");
+ struct stream *expected = stream_from_file("test/vectors/test.png");
+ mu_assert("Could not open test vectors", s != NULL && expected != NULL);
+
+ struct stream *res = stream_inflate(s, s->len, 176608);
+ mu_assert("Expected compression not met", streams_eq(res, expected));
+
+ stream_free(s);
+ stream_free(expected);
+ stream_free(res);
+ return NULL;
+}
